首页 > 编程知识 正文

网站301重定向怎么做,301重定向有什么用

时间:2023-05-03 08:38:15 阅读:115917 作者:2137

linux服务器如何实现301重定向? 如何重定向Linux主机空间301? 今天宁波SEO--剑龙SEO也将分享linux主机如何实现301重定向。 301永久重定向对SEO没有任何不利影响。 另外,网页a的关键词排名和宣传水平被传达给网页b。 网站更改了域名,表示此页面将永久转移到其他地址。 对搜索引擎优化(SEO )来说,它给搜索引擎一个友好的信息,告诉它这个页面被永久重定向了,这样搜索引擎就找不到页面了。

一、如何在. htaccess文件中同时实现301重定向?

1、为了SEO,将zjnbseo.com重定向至www.zjnbseo.com。 避免页面权重的分散。

一旦选择了带WWW的域名,以后请不要随意更改。 方法如下。

丹尼自由号

重写引擎on

rewritecond % { http _ host } ^ (zjnbseo.com) :80? [数控]

rewriterule^(.* ) http://www.zjnbseo.com/$1[R=301,L]

orderdeny,allow

上面的句子是从背面写的。 如果域名不带WWW,则统一301跳至带WWW的域名

2、域名需要更改,也就是旧域名需要更改为新域名,但网页内容和结构不变,可以通过以下代码实现:

重写引擎on

RewriteBase/

RewriteCond%{HTTP_HOST}! 旧域名URL.com$[NC]

rewriterule^(.* ) $http://新域名的网址.com/$1[L,R=301]

带WWW的域间跳转时,同样在域名前加WWW即可。

二、nginx主机设置301重定向的方法步骤

1、打开网站管理,在域名自定义规则中输入以下301跳转代码。 必须修改zjnbseo.com以设置301重定向的域名。 rewrite的域名是301重定向的目标域名。 注:重定向代码放在伪静态规则代码上。

if($host='zjnbseo.com ' ) }

rewrite^/(.* ) $ http://www.zjnbseo.com/$1permanent;

}

复制上述代码。

2、检测301重定向是否成功,若返回到301的状态,则表示重定向的设定成功,若返回到200的状态,则表示设定没有成功。

版权声明:该文观点仅代表作者本人。处理文章:请发送邮件至 三1五14八八95#扣扣.com 举报,一经查实,本站将立刻删除。